Transaction 8e9305c223a17978ca37340c8334c94b924e3e7cb22c38c1985f138076906cd1
1 Input
1 Output
-
8e9305c223a17978ca37340c8334c94b924e3e7cb22c38c1985f138076906cd1:0
- value
- 2220738
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ba64c42ef006367c77937ef41e74050f617a76d OP_EQUAL
- address
- 32kcaEYQYzn2rWMHCkZuRNT9DDncyPQgZq